Prince Harry has offered to share his personal diary with senior royals in a bid to clear up misunderstandings that have plagued the monarchy, according to the New York Post. This unexpected olive branch comes amid sustained public friction over the Duke of Sussex’s memoir and explosive interviews since stepping back from royal duties. It seems the same man who once accused the institution of emotional neglect now wants to hand over his innermost thoughts to the very people he criticized.

The New York Post report notes that Harry’s proposal involves granting selected family members access to diary entries covering the past five years, a period that includes his wedding to Meghan Markle, the birth of their children, and the infamous Oprah interview. Sources tell the Post this move is part of a so-called “deconflict” strategy aimed at preventing future misinterpretations before they reach public view. According to The Telegraph, palace aides are reviewing the request but remain noncommittal on whether they will accept Harry’s offer.

This isn’t the first time Harry has sought a truce. He reportedly floated a similar idea during legal negotiations over his memoir, asserting that controlled diary access could head off lawsuits and bad headlines. Critics are calling it a thinly veiled PR stunt. Who really believes that handing over a diary can mend royal relations? Still, in an age of 24/7 social media leaks, the move might appeal to a palace desperate to manage its narrative.

Political historian Dr. Emily Watson told The Telegraph that this offer reads more like crisis management than genuine reconciliation. “It’s a fascinating document exchange, but it may not address the root issues of trust and privacy,” she said. Watson’s analysis implies that the monarchy faces deeper challenges than a few diary pages can solve.

Meanwhile, palace insiders remain tight-lipped. Buckingham Palace has declined to comment on any negotiation details, sticking to its standard line of respecting privacy and confidentiality.
